Default Telnamobile in Bermuda - 21-10-2013, 21:45

Spent the last week in Bermuda and I have to say that Telna worked flawlessly for both voice and data... I compared their rates to the local Digicel and CellOne carriers prepaid rates. For calling the US, Telna had better rates. Of course it's hard to beat the local operators for local calling and data, but calling local is a rare occurrence for me outside the US...

I was happy to see Telna work flawlessly as I have had hit and miss experiences with them in the past. Specifically in callback markets. Bermuda is a direct dial market so maybe that helped... I've also noticed that the handset hardware has a lot to do with your service experience. Had three phones with me and had different results with all 3. One would find service but tell me there was a network error each time I tried to call out... Used a Motorola Photon 4G Android device and it worked fine for both voice and data... Data speeds were screaming on the island, so kudos to the underlying carrier... Don't see data speeds like that when I'm home...
